.elementor-widget-icon-box.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-primary );}.elementor-widget-icon-box.elementor-view-framed .elementor-icon, .elementor-widget-icon-box.elementor-view-default .elementor-icon{fill:var( --e-global-color-primary );color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-widget-icon-box .elementor-icon-box-title, .elementor-widget-icon-box .elementor-icon-box-title a{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-icon-box .elementor-icon-box-title{color:var( --e-global-color-primary );}.elementor-widget-icon-box:has(:hover) .elementor-icon-box-title,
					 .elementor-widget-icon-box:has(:focus) .elementor-icon-box-title{color:var( --e-global-color-primary );}.elementor-widget-icon-box .elementor-icon-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-14105 .elementor-element.elementor-element-93297aa .elementor-icon-box-wrapper{gap:15px;}.elementor-14105 .elementor-element.elementor-element-909a6d7 .elementor-wrapper{--video-aspect-ratio:1.77777;}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-testimonial-carousel .elementor-testimonial__text{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-testimonial-carousel .elementor-testimonial__name{color:var( --e-global-color-text );font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-testimonial-carousel .elementor-testimonial__title{color:var( --e-global-color-primary );font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-14105 .elementor-element.elementor-element-9d3af7d.elementor-arrows-yes .elementor-main-swiper{width:calc( 55% - 40px );}.elementor-14105 .elementor-element.elementor-element-9d3af7d .elementor-main-swiper{width:55%;}.elementor-14105 .elementor-element.elementor-element-9d3af7d .elementor-swiper-button{font-size:20px;}.elementor-14105 .elementor-element.elementor-element-625b62e .elementor-icon-box-wrapper{gap:15px;}.elementor-14105 .elementor-element.elementor-element-435bfa6 .elementor-icon-box-wrapper{gap:15px;}.elementor-14105 .elementor-element.elementor-element-7c25dc4 .elementor-icon-box-wrapper{gap:15px;}.elementor-14105 .elementor-element.elementor-element-abf9e51 .elementor-icon-box-wrapper{gap:15px;}.elementor-widget-image-box .elementor-image-box-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-widget-image-box:has(:hover) .elementor-image-box-title,
					 .elementor-widget-image-box:has(:focus) .elementor-image-box-title{color:var( --e-global-color-primary );}.elementor-widget-image-box .elementor-image-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-14105 .elementor-element.elementor-element-4246ec0.elementor-position-right .elementor-image-box-img{margin-left:0px;}.elementor-14105 .elementor-element.elementor-element-4246ec0.elementor-position-left .elementor-image-box-img{margin-right:0px;}.elementor-14105 .elementor-element.elementor-element-4246ec0.elementor-position-top .elementor-image-box-img{margin-bottom:0px;}.elementor-14105 .elementor-element.elementor-element-4246ec0 .elementor-image-box-wrapper .elementor-image-box-img{width:50%;}.elementor-14105 .elementor-element.elementor-element-4246ec0 .elementor-image-box-img img{border-radius:100px;transition-duration:0.3s;}.elementor-14105 .elementor-element.elementor-element-6401c64.elementor-position-right .elementor-image-box-img{margin-left:0px;}.elementor-14105 .elementor-element.elementor-element-6401c64.elementor-position-left .elementor-image-box-img{margin-right:0px;}.elementor-14105 .elementor-element.elementor-element-6401c64.elementor-position-top .elementor-image-box-img{margin-bottom:0px;}.elementor-14105 .elementor-element.elementor-element-6401c64 .elementor-image-box-wrapper .elementor-image-box-img{width:50%;}.elementor-14105 .elementor-element.elementor-element-6401c64 .elementor-image-box-img img{border-radius:100px;transition-duration:0.3s;}.elementor-14105 .elementor-element.elementor-element-d4dd264 .elementor-icon-box-wrapper{gap:15px;}.elementor-14105 .elementor-element.elementor-element-d46e3d0 .elementor-icon-box-wrapper{gap:15px;}.elementor-14105 .elementor-element.elementor-element-b974bef .elementor-icon-box-wrapper{gap:15px;}.elementor-14105 .elementor-element.elementor-element-38840bb .elementor-icon-box-wrapper{gap:15px;}.elementor-14105 .elementor-element.elementor-element-adfb603 .elementor-icon-box-wrapper{gap:15px;}.elementor-widget-price-table .elementor-price-table__button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-price-table{--e-price-table-header-background-color:var( --e-global-color-secondary );}.elementor-widget-price-table .elementor-price-table__heading{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-price-table .elementor-price-table__subheading{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-price-table .elementor-price-table .elementor-price-table__price{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-price-table .elementor-price-table__original-price{color:var( --e-global-color-secondary );font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-price-table .elementor-price-table__period{color:var( --e-global-color-secondary );font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-price-table .elementor-price-table__features-list{--e-price-table-features-list-color:var( --e-global-color-text );}.elementor-widget-price-table .elementor-price-table__features-list li{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-price-table .elementor-price-table__features-list li:before{border-top-color:var( --e-global-color-text );}.elementor-widget-price-table .elementor-price-table__additional_info{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-price-table .elementor-ribbon-inner{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-14105 .elementor-element.elementor-element-af3e7a3 .elementor-price-table__after-price{justify-content:flex-start;}.elementor-14105 .elementor-element.elementor-element-af3e7a3 .elementor-price-table__features-list li:before{border-top-style:solid;border-top-color:#ddd;border-top-width:2px;margin-top:15px;margin-bottom:15px;}.elementor-14105 .elementor-element.elementor-element-af3e7a3 .elementor-ribbon-inner{color:#ffffff;}.elementor-14105 .elementor-element.elementor-element-00e72c9.elementor-position-right .elementor-image-box-img{margin-left:15px;}.elementor-14105 .elementor-element.elementor-element-00e72c9.elementor-position-left .elementor-image-box-img{margin-right:15px;}.elementor-14105 .elementor-element.elementor-element-00e72c9.elementor-position-top .elementor-image-box-img{margin-bottom:15px;}.elementor-14105 .elementor-element.elementor-element-00e72c9 .elementor-image-box-wrapper .elementor-image-box-img{width:30%;}.elementor-14105 .elementor-element.elementor-element-00e72c9 .elementor-image-box-img img{transition-duration:0.3s;}.elementor-14105 .elementor-element.elementor-element-fd0d42f.elementor-position-right .elementor-image-box-img{margin-left:15px;}.elementor-14105 .elementor-element.elementor-element-fd0d42f.elementor-position-left .elementor-image-box-img{margin-right:15px;}.elementor-14105 .elementor-element.elementor-element-fd0d42f.elementor-position-top .elementor-image-box-img{margin-bottom:15px;}.elementor-14105 .elementor-element.elementor-element-fd0d42f .elementor-image-box-wrapper .elementor-image-box-img{width:30%;}.elementor-14105 .elementor-element.elementor-element-fd0d42f .elementor-image-box-img img{transition-duration:0.3s;}.elementor-14105 .elementor-element.elementor-element-a9b09e0.elementor-position-right .elementor-image-box-img{margin-left:15px;}.elementor-14105 .elementor-element.elementor-element-a9b09e0.elementor-position-left .elementor-image-box-img{margin-right:15px;}.elementor-14105 .elementor-element.elementor-element-a9b09e0.elementor-position-top .elementor-image-box-img{margin-bottom:15px;}.elementor-14105 .elementor-element.elementor-element-a9b09e0 .elementor-image-box-wrapper .elementor-image-box-img{width:30%;}.elementor-14105 .elementor-element.elementor-element-a9b09e0 .elementor-image-box-img img{transition-duration:0.3s;}.elementor-widget-countdown .elementor-countdown-item{background-color:var( --e-global-color-primary );}.elementor-widget-countdown .elementor-countdown-digits{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-countdown .elementor-countdown-label{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-countdown .elementor-countdown-expire--message{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-14105 .elementor-element.elementor-element-9ea5be5 .elementor-countdown-wrapper{max-width:100%;}body:not(.rtl) .elementor-14105 .elementor-element.elementor-element-9ea5be5 .elementor-countdown-item:not(:first-of-type){margin-left:calc( 10px/2 );}body:not(.rtl) .elementor-14105 .elementor-element.elementor-element-9ea5be5 .elementor-countdown-item:not(:last-of-type){margin-right:calc( 10px/2 );}body.rtl .elementor-14105 .elementor-element.elementor-element-9ea5be5 .elementor-countdown-item:not(:first-of-type){margin-right:calc( 10px/2 );}body.rtl .elementor-14105 .elementor-element.elementor-element-9ea5be5 .elementor-countdown-item:not(:last-of-type){margin-left:calc( 10px/2 );}.elementor-14105 .elementor-element.elementor-element-7a089ec{--display:flex;}.elementor-14105 .elementor-element.elementor-element-55abb61{--display:flex;}.elementor-14105 .elementor-element.elementor-element-375e51b{--display:flex;}.elementor-14105 .elementor-element.elementor-element-f23bdf3{--n-accordion-title-font-size:1rem;--n-accordion-item-title-space-between:0px;--n-accordion-item-title-distance-from-content:0px;--n-accordion-icon-size:15px;}.elementor-14105 .elementor-element.elementor-element-bae662b .elementor-button-content-wrapper{flex-direction:row;}@media(max-width:767px){.elementor-14105 .elementor-element.elementor-element-4246ec0 .elementor-image-box-img{margin-bottom:0px;}.elementor-14105 .elementor-element.elementor-element-4246ec0 .elementor-image-box-wrapper .elementor-image-box-img{width:59%;}.elementor-14105 .elementor-element.elementor-element-4246ec0 .elementor-image-box-img img{border-radius:100px;}.elementor-14105 .elementor-element.elementor-element-6401c64 .elementor-image-box-img{margin-bottom:0px;}.elementor-14105 .elementor-element.elementor-element-6401c64 .elementor-image-box-wrapper .elementor-image-box-img{width:59%;}.elementor-14105 .elementor-element.elementor-element-6401c64 .elementor-image-box-img img{border-radius:100px;}.elementor-14105 .elementor-element.elementor-element-00e72c9 .elementor-image-box-img{margin-bottom:15px;}.elementor-14105 .elementor-element.elementor-element-fd0d42f .elementor-image-box-img{margin-bottom:15px;}.elementor-14105 .elementor-element.elementor-element-a9b09e0 .elementor-image-box-img{margin-bottom:15px;}}/* Start custom CSS */.text-center {
    text-align: center;
}
.pt-12 {
    padding-top: 3rem;
}
.pb-20 {
    padding-bottom: 5rem;
}
.px-4 {
    padding-left: 1rem;
    padding-right: 1rem;
}
.items-center {
    align-items: center;
}
.flex-col {
    flex-direction: column;
}
.flex {
    display: flex;
}
.relative {
    position: relative;
}
.text-gray-400 {
    --tw-text-opacity: 1;
    color: #9ca3af;
}
.tracking-widest {
    letter-spacing: 0.1em;
}
.uppercase {
    text-transform: uppercase;
}
.font-semibold {
    font-weight: 600;
}
.text-sm {
    font-size: 0.875rem;
    line-height: 1.25rem;
}
.mb-2 {
    margin-bottom: 0.5rem;
}
blockquote, dd, dl, figure, h1, h2, h3, h4, h5, h6, hr, p, pre {
    margin: 0;
}
.bg-clip-text {
    -webkit-background-clip: text;
    background-clip: text;
}
.to-white {
    --tw-gradient-to: #fff var(--tw-gradient-to-position);
}
.from-grayhat-cyan {
    --tw-gradient-from: #00d2ff var(--tw-gradient-from-position);
    --tw-gradient-to: rgb(0 210 255 / 0) var(--tw-gradient-to-position);
    --tw-gradient-stops: var(--tw-gradient-from), var(--tw-gradient-to);
}
.bg-gradient-to-r {
    background-image: linear-gradient(to right, var(--tw-gradient-stops));
}
.mb-6 {
    margin-bottom: 1.5rem;
}
.neon-text {
    text-shadow: 0 0 10px rgba(0, 210, 255, 0.7);
}/* End custom CSS */